How Often Should I Check My Power Steering Fluid?
The power steering fluid should only be checked if a leak is suspected, abnormal noises are apparent, and/or the system is not functioning as anticipated. If youโre hearing noises, or if youโre having any problems with your steering, bring it into us as soon as you can.

My Steering Feels Funny. Why?
Generally, if your steering is growling, or buzzing it could be because your power steering fluid is low. If itโs squealing, your drive belt is probably slipping on the power steering unit. If itโs moaning when you turn the steering wheel your power steering pump may be about to fail. If the steering wheel feels loose, it may indicate worn parts. If it feels wobbly or itโs pulling, it could be because your tire pressure is low or your suspension is out of alignment. And finally, if it feels heavy, you may have lost your power steering assist.
